Well, clicksia has a good audience size but it doesn't suit the Ads page needs either..

I'm not after any traffic-exchanges due to the fact that the user just browses to the next
site by the click of a button.. waits for the timer and by the time he clicks the captcha a
new site starts to load on the same page so it's too easy (and kinda forced too..)
to browse away from the displayed site.. Plus it's also the type of people that use TEs..
Mostly freebies trying to promote their own site for free so they're unlike to invest on anything..
PTC users are a bit more spending-friendly and since most of the programs advertised
on the Ads page are PTCs the traffic is mainly targeted to them to ensure quality..
